Publishers Weekly (starred review) Winsor McKay was a comics pioneer whose early experimentation with the form nearly predated the form itself. His cavalcade of dreamscapes is a rich and beguiling experience that deserves multiple immersions. The intricate flowerings and soulfully etched forest backgrounds of the art make the black-and-white pages sing as though they were drawn in a rainbow of colors.To stick the landing, Nytra's serene ending manages to be worthy of its glorious beginning. ![]()
